No, they don't make a lot of noise. A matter of fact, you really can't hear them as long as the spread between the cross bars is far enough. If you put them too close, you will here noise from the turbulence. I'd say about 20" spread between the bars is enough.

The only time when you really get to hear additional noise from the bars/rack is when there is a crosswind present.

I guess I may be in a minority, but I find the roof rack useless without the crossbars. I don't want anything I put on the roof to sit on the car surface and possibly scratch or damage it. The cross bars provide elevation so this shouldn't happen. I would use the cross bars to support cayak/canoe or if needed, extra luggage.
